Pierre-Vincent Girardin is a 13th generation Burgundian winemaker who grew up among the vines in his father’s Domaine. Starting his own label with the family holdings of Les Folatières in Puligny-Montrachet at the age of 21, he has become a formidable force among young winemakers in Burgundy. Expanding beyond the 4.5 hectares, his family contacts brought him access to top growers in Puligny Folatières, Volnay Clos des Chênes, Pommard Epenots, Corton-Charlemagne.
